Spiga

Unknown channel “pear.symfony-project.com” al tratar de contruir plugins en symfony

October 20, 08 by Pedro Hernández

Sucede que desde hace un tiempo tengo symfony instalado via SVN (Subversion, pronto haré un tutorial sobre ello), y tratando de empaquetar un plugin me doy con la grata sorpresa de este error:

> pear package
Error: Unknown channel "pear.symfony-project.com"
Parsing of package.xml from file "package.xml" failed
Cannot package, errors in package file

La solución fue simple, era nada más de agregar el canal pear de symfony al channel-discover como si de instalar symfony via PEAR se tratase (pero solo esto, recordar que ya lo tengo instalado via SVN):

> pear channel-discover pear.symfony-project.com
Adding Channel "pear.symfony-project.com" succeeded
Discovery of channel "pear.symfony-project.com" succeeded

Ahora si intentas empaquetar el plugin todo será perfecto :D :

> pear package
Package sfTestPlugin-1.0.1.tgz done

Por cierto, a la hora de construir un plugin te vendria bien usar el plugin sfPluginManagerPlugin, puedes ver en el repositorio del plugin como lo usan.

Saludos :)

Add your comment

One response for this post

  1. rpsblog.com » A week of symfony #95 (20->26 october 2008) Says:

    [...] Unknown channel “pear.symfony-project.com” al tratar de contruir plugins en symfony [...]

Leave a Reply